one of your door switches, hood switch, or trunk switch is kaput.
each needs to make a positive connection (or disconnection) for the system to be able to arm.
In my case, it was a microswitch burried in the trunk lock that caused me similar symptoms. One of 2 plasic pegs had broken off an allowed the switch to rotate out of it's proper position.
